ASTM standard Grain Oriented Silicon Electrical Steel Coil

Grain-oriented electrical steel is a high-performance iron-silicon alloy with a specifically engineered crystal structure that aligns magnetic properties in the rolling direction, minimizing core losses and increasing magnetic flux density. This property makes it ideal for the cores of high-efficiency transformers, generators, and other electrical equipment where magnetic energy needs to be directed efficiently.

 

the main difference between oriented and non oriented silicon steel

The main distinction lies in the internal structure between oriented and non-oriented silicon steel sheets. In oriented silicon steel, the grains are predominantly aligned in a single direction, hence the term "oriented."

 

On the other hand, non-oriented silicon steel exhibits a random grain arrangement, resulting in higher heat loss compared to its oriented counterpart. This characteristic makes grain-oriented silicon steel suitable for meeting the stringent processing requirements of transformers and rotors.

 

Grain Oriented Electrical Steel Key Characteristics

  • High Permeability:

The oriented crystal structure facilitates magnetic flux, allowing it to efficiently carry magnetic energy.

 

  • Low Core Losses:

It is engineered to minimize hysteresis and eddy current losses, leading to greater energy efficiency.

 

  • Optimized for Rolling Direction:

The material's magnetic properties are strongest in the direction of the rolling process.

 

  • High Silicon Content:

Typically contains about 3% silicon, though this can vary, to enhance magnetic performance.

 

Grain Oriented Electrical Steel Applications

  • Transformers:

The primary application is for the cores of power and distribution transformers, where its directed magnetic flux is crucial for efficient voltage conversion.

 

  • Generators:

Used in large, high-performance generators, particularly those that require high efficiency and low energy loss.

 

  • Electric Motors:

High-performance versions are used in the stators and rotors of electric vehicles to improve efficiency and range.
